About

Eric Hou-Jen Wang is a scholar working on Cognitive Neuroscience,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and Neurology. According to data from OpenAlex, Eric Hou-Jen Wang has authored 5 papers receiving a total of 342 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ience, 3 papers in Cellular and Molecular Neuroscience and 1 paper in Neurology. Recurrent topics in Eric Hou-Jen Wang's work include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(3 papers), Neural dynamics and brain function (2 papers) and Memory and Neural Mechanisms (2 papers). Eric Hou-Jen Wang is often cited by papers focused on Neuroscience and Neuropharmacology Research (3 papers), Neural dynamics and brain function (2 papers) and Memory and Neural Mechanisms (2 papers). Eric Hou-Jen Wang coll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and South Korea. Eric Hou-Jen Wang's co-authors include Varoth Lilascharoen, Byung Kook Lim, Sora Shin, Christopher Pham Pacia, Daniel Knowland, Olivier George, Lisa Stowers, Sierra Simpson, Jason Keller and Horia Pribiag and has published in prestigious journals such as Cell, Neuron and Nature Neuroscience.

All Works

5 of 5 papers shown
1.
Jeong, Minju, Youngsoo Kim, Eric Hou-Jen Wang, et al.. (2021). Interhemispheric Cortico-Cortical Pathway for Sequential Bimanual Movements in Mice. eNeuro. 8(4). ENEURO.0200–21.2021. 3 indexed citations
2.
Pribiag, Horia, Sora Shin, Eric Hou-Jen Wang, et al.. (2021). Ventral pallidum DRD3 potentiates a pallido-habenular circuit driving accumbal dopamine release and cocaine seeking. Neuron. 109(13). 2165–2182.e10. 52 indexed citations
3.
Hwang, Eun Jung, Shan Lu, Eric Hou-Jen Wang, et al.. (2019). Corticostriatal Flow of Action Selection Bias. Neuron. 104(6). 1126–1140.e6. 32 indexed citations
4.
Keller, Jason, Sierra Simpson, Eric Hou-Jen Wang, et al.. (2018). Voluntary urination control by brainstem neurons that relax the urethral sphincter. Nature Neuroscience. 21(9). 1229–1238. 60 indexed citations
5.
Knowland, Daniel, Varoth Lilascharoen, Christopher Pham Pacia, et al.. (2017). Distinct Ventral Pallidal Neural Populations Mediate Separate Symptoms of Depression. Cell. 170(2). 284–297.e18. 195 indexed citations
